Q: Is 2,216,986 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 2,216,986 is not a prime number.

Why is 2,216,986 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 2216986 can be evenly divided by 1 2 421 842 2,633 5,266 1,108,493 and 2,216,986, with no remainder.

Since 2,216,986 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,216,986, it is not a prime number.
